Fears of food inflation rise as UK harvests hit by cool, wet summer Farmers warn wheat, oilseed rape, potatoes and other crops have been affected after wettest July on record UK farmers have warned that harvests of wheat, oilseed rape, potatoes and other crops have been hit by the cool, wet summer, raising fears of further food price inflation.
